#136033 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#136033 is composed of 7.5% red, 37.6%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 80.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 46.9%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 144.9 degrees, a saturation of 67% and a lightness of 22.5%. #136033 color hex could be obtained by blending #26c066 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

● #136033 color description : Very dark cyan - lime green.
#136033 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#136033 has RGB values of R:19, G:96, B:51 and CMYK values of C:0.8, M:0, Y:0.47,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 1269811.

Shades and Tints of #136033
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030e08 is the darkest color, while #fdfff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#136033
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#363d39 is the less saturated color, while #017230 is the most saturated one.
